Pumpkin spiced chai latte
About:
Pumpkin spice chai latte made with natural ingredients: pumpkin puree, almond milk, maple syrup and spices.
Chai adds sweet and spicy flavors to a creamy pumpkin “latte”, making this drink a decadent treat perfect for fall. The pumpkin and chai spices shine through delightfully – kind of like a pumpkin pie in liquid form.
Serves-2
Preparation time-5 minutes
Cooking time-15 minutes
Ingredients:
For spice mix:
- Pumpkin puree-1/4cup (i used more as i love pumpkin taste)
- Maple syrup/ any sweetner-1-2tbsp
- Ground cinnmon-1tbsp
- Minced ginger-1/2tsp (alternatively ground ginger can also be used)
- Ground nutmeg-1/4tsp
- Dash of cloves
- Vanilla extract-1/2tsp
For chai:
- Milk-1cup (whole, semi-skimmed, almond or any)
- Tea bag- 1
- Water-1/2cup
Procedure:
- In a small saucepan bring 1/2cup water to gentle boil.
- As it boils remove from heat and add the tea bag and let it seep for 4-5minutes.
- Before removing the tea bag, squeeze any water remaining out by pressing the tea bag and discard the bag.
- Add milk, pumpkin puree, and maple syrup, vanilla, cinnamon, ginger, nutmeg, cloves to the pan and pour the mixture into a stand blender and blend for a minute/two, until blended together and the drink is nice and creamy.
- Pour the mixture back into the pan and gently rewarm on the stove, then pour into the mug.
- Can serve with whipped cream/coconut cream if desired.
Note:
- I haven’t used any whipped cream for serving so i used extra pumpkin puree for frothy and creamy texture.
- Sweetener can be altered as per the taste.
- Spices can be personalised as per the taste.
